Melhores ferramentas de APM em 2020: software de gerenciamento de desempenho de aplicativos

As melhores ferramentas de gerenciamento de desempenho de aplicativos (APM) fornecerão uma maneira simples e fácil de gerenciar todos os seus aplicativos.
Melhores ferramentas de gerenciamento de desempenho de aplicativos
Uma coisa é gerenciar a infraestrutura e as redes de TI, mas geralmente são os aplicativos que requerem mais atenção. Não é só que pode haver tantos deles, mas também o fato de que eles tendem a atualizar com frequência, o que pode causar problemas com conflitos de software e problemas inesperados com hardware.
É aqui que as ferramentas de software APM podem realmente reduzir a carga de gerenciamento de TI, fornecendo uma única plataforma para gerenciar todos os aplicativos em vez de ter que gerenciar e solucionar os problemas de cada um individualmente.
Isso significa um único painel a partir do qual você pode gerenciar atualizações, observar conflitos e lidar com quaisquer falhas ou erros que possam surgir devido a eventos de aplicativos, dados ou uso de recursos. Isso também significa que você pode obter uma visão geral do desempenho, tornando mais fácil e rápido não apenas identificar quaisquer problemas com os aplicativos que os resolvem.
Portanto, analisamos o que há de melhor em ferramentas de APM, onde o software pode ser usado não apenas para monitoramento, mas também para otimização geral como parte de uma estratégia geral de TI.
- Datadog APM
- Lupa
- Atravessar
- Retrace
- Gerente de Aplicativos
1. Datadog APM
Rastreie problemas em uma pilha completa
Razões para comprar
+Visibilidade de pilha completa+Funciona com plataformas de nuvem+Suporte a OpenTracing
Datadog APM é uma plataforma baseada em SaaS para monitorar, solucionar problemas e otimizar aplicativos. Ele faz isso por meio de vários recursos, não apenas fornecendo visibilidade de pilha completa, que permite aos clientes coletar, pesquisar e analisar rastreamentos em toda a sua infraestrutura, seja baseada em nuvem, servidores ou aplicativos.
Isso pode ser feito por meio de uma visão geral global que pode ser detalhada em uma linha de código específica, usando uma combinação de análises e métricas de software. Painéis interativos em tempo real fornecem o mapeamento de serviços de dados e clusters, com navegação de um clique, permitindo que os processos sejam isolados. Eles podem ser personalizados de acordo com a necessidade, como usando painéis de desempenho de arrastar e soltar, ou automatizados usando APIs, para fornecer alertas de desempenho.
O APM do Datadog pode ser implantado nas bibliotecas e estruturas mais populares com um único comando, fornecendo monitoramento instantâneo. Ele também oferece suporte aos protocolos OpenTracing para desenvolvedores de aplicativos e estruturas para rastreamento neutro de fornecedor distribuído.
2. Lupa
Um APM com uma configuração fácil, mas com recursos poderosos
Razões para comprar
+Nenhuma instalação necessária, configuração rápida+Agrupa eventos e encontra gargalos
Razões para evitar
–Alguns APMs cobrem mais aplicações
Lupa é uma ferramenta eficaz de gerenciamento de desempenho de aplicativos repleta de recursos. Destinado a empresas e administradores de TI, esta solução permite rastrear eventos, desempenho e outras métricas para trabalhar as causas dos problemas que afetam negativamente o software.
Uma boa solução de APM o ajudará a encontrar problemas com aplicativos imediatamente e, se você tiver que procurar em uma lista extensa de problemas potenciais, será difícil fazer isso. No entanto, o Lupa agrupa automaticamente os eventos de registro para que você possa localizar e resolver problemas de desempenho com o mínimo de confusão.
O sistema também fornece uma compreensão visual do uso do aplicativo e oferece insights sobre gargalos que podem ser resolvidos posteriormente. É fácil de colocar em funcionamento com este sistema, já que você não precisa instalar nada em seus servidores – o processo de configuração é muito bem simplificado.
O Loupe oferece uma versão de avaliação gratuita, após a qual os planos oferecem registro e métricas centralizadas para aplicativos em estágio inicial. Planos adicionais adicionam resolução e análise, bem como usuários ilimitados e erros ilimitados. O plano Enterprise adiciona visualização de log em tempo real e integração de diretório ativo.
Cada plano pago também inclui 2 GB, 10 GB e 50 GB, respectivamente, de largura de banda por mês, com encargos adicionais por gigabyte se sua largura de banda exceder isso – embora o Loupe se esforce para apontar que a maioria dos clientes provavelmente não excederá a largura de banda em circunstâncias normais.
3. Atravessar
Um APM poderoso para cobrir todos os cantos do seu negócio
Razões para comprar
+Funciona em sistemas na nuvem e no local+Resolve quaisquer problemas
Razões para evitar
–Preços opacos
Muitas empresas usam a nuvem junto com os sistemas locais e, quando você tem vários aplicativos diferentes – desde a nuvem até instalações de software híbridas e tradicionais – monitorar todos eles pode ser muito difícil. Atravessar é uma ferramenta APM que visa lidar com esse tipo de cenário.
Ele pode descobrir automaticamente aplicativos, redes, servidores e sistemas, o que significa que você não precisa dedicar tempo para configurar as coisas manualmente. Assim que estiver configurado e em execução, o Traverse monitorará cada dispositivo e aplicativo para determinar se há algum problema, incluindo tecnologia local, nuvem e híbrida. Se um problema for identificado, ele iniciará um processo de solução de problemas e tentará resolvê-lo antes que seu negócio seja afetado.
Você também pode fazer backup e restaurar alterações em seus aplicativos, e você recebe análises preditivas sobre seu desempenho geral.
O único aspecto negativo é que a Kaseya não anuncia preços fixos como os fornecedores acima, portanto, você precisará entrar em contato com o departamento de vendas para obter uma cotação.
4. Retrace
Um APM projetado para desenvolvedores
Razões para comprar
+Projetado com as necessidades dos desenvolvedores em mente+Fornece insights acionáveis
Razões para evitar
–Pode ser muito restrito para usuários gerais
Se você é um desenvolvedor ou tem uma equipe de engenheiros de software trabalhando em sua empresa, obviamente é bastante comum encontrar problemas de desempenho e outros bugs. Stackify Retrace é um sistema ‘devAPM’ direcionado, dando aos profissionais de desenvolvimento as ferramentas de que precisam para encontrar e resolver problemas de forma eficaz.
A plataforma alerta os desenvolvedores se quaisquer problemas e bugs foram encontrados e pode ser usada para melhorar os níveis de desempenho em servidores de teste e produção. Retrace foi projetado para fornecer visibilidade, dados e insights acionáveis sobre o desempenho e as falhas do aplicativo. Quando surgem problemas, os alertas são enviados para uma escolha de destinos, incluindo por e-mail, SMS ou Slack.
Há um painel centralizado que exibe o desempenho do código e métricas, incluindo erros e logs. Stackify também pode ser usado com a maioria das pilhas de aplicativos comuns, e esta é uma solução SaaS altamente escalonável, portanto, é fácil de instalar e usar.
5. Gerenciador de aplicativos
Um APM poderoso e escalável
Razões para comprar
+Abrange todos os aspectos de aplicativos e infraestrutura central+Altamente escalável
Razões para evitar
–Não é barato
Gerente de Aplicativos da ManageEngine é uma ferramenta que faz exatamente o que diz na lata. Ele está sendo comercializado como um APM pronto para uso empresarial, acessível e acessível. As empresas recebem tudo de que precisam para garantir que os aplicativos e sistemas críticos estejam sempre funcionando perfeitamente.
Esta solução pode localizar e resolver problemas envolvendo o usuário final, aplicativos e componentes importantes como bancos de dados, servidores, pacotes ERP, serviços web, plataformas em nuvem e sistemas virtuais.
O Gerenciador de aplicativos funciona com uma única instalação e permite que você resolva problemas facilmente, além de que, ao olhar mais adiante, é altamente escalonável – na verdade, pode escalar para até 50.000 aplicativos.
No entanto, embora haja uma demonstração gratuita disponível, não há nenhum preço fixo anunciado e você precisará entrar em contato com a ManageEngine para uma cotação.
Outras opções de APM a considerar
Existem vários outros fornecedores liderando o caminho com as soluções de APM. Aqui, forneceremos mais algumas opções para você considerar como parte do gerenciamento de sua infraestrutura de TI.
LogicMonitor oferece monitoramento e análise de infraestrutura híbrida automatizada, o que significa que pode monitorar automaticamente todos os dispositivos ou trabalhar com um conjunto pré-configurado de regras para as ferramentas que você usa. A plataforma LogicMonitor funciona com servidores, nuvem, VMs, armazenamento, redes e aplicativos, bem como sites. Resumindo, ele oferece um conjunto bastante abrangente de opções para monitorar uma ampla gama de aplicativos necessários.
Dynatrace visa simplificar as complexidades no gerenciamento da nuvem, principalmente com o monitoramento automatizado de microsserviços dinâmicos. Facilita a visualização e o monitoramento de todos os serviços e fornece alertas de ocorrências, inclusive acessos inesperados a arquivos e informações. Como plataforma, é realmente muito abrangente, pois é capaz de identificar problemas e ajudar a equipe a corrigi-los, mesmo quando esses problemas passaram despercebidos ou foram difíceis de definir.
APM de New Relic o monitoramento usa uma visualização clara para ajudar a identificar níveis de desempenho, gargalos e dependências, oferecendo uma visão geral completa de seu ambiente operacional. Além dos processos automatizados, os gráficos são bem apresentados e deixam bem claro onde estão as causas raízes, tornando mais fácil identificar e corrigir problemas. Ele também funciona com muitos dados, não apenas dos aplicativos que estão sendo monitorados, mas também com as principais métricas dos agentes do usuário para tornar a identificação de soluções para problemas mais fáceis de se adaptar às necessidades do cliente.
Microsoft System Center visa facilitar a implantação, configuração e gerenciamento da infraestrutura de TI que você está monitorando. A interface é fácil de usar e confiável, mas você ainda pode descobrir que há uma espécie de curva de aprendizado, pois tem uma ampla gama de recursos de software. No entanto, uma vez que você os domine, pode ser muito fácil configurar seu próprio sistema e implantações personalizadas.